II.1.1) Title
Dartmouth Care Home
Reference number: DN637192
II.1.2) Main CPV code
45000000
II.1.3) Type of contract
Works
II.1.4) Short description
Residential Care Home development at Nelson Road, Dartmouth for the construction of a 69 Bed Care Home together with all site works including the construction of sewers, external lighting, street lighting, paths and paved areas, roads, landscaping, drainage and services and all associated other site works.
Suppliers must have a minimum turnover of £18m, have a valid SSIP (Safety Schemes in Procurement) accreditation, and suitable levels of insurances as outlined in Pro-Contract (£10m for Public Liability, Employee Liability and Professional Indemnity) in order to participate.
The tender addresses social value and the successful tenderer will be expected to help Sanctuary develop its social value philosophy in this project and assist in embedding the Social Value Portal's Themes Outcome and Measures.
